I have the 90 Elmarit-R also and use it on my R8. It's a wonderful lens. Not too large, but with a nice heft. Helen -- re your question about the M version. I don't have one, since I don't own an M camera, but here's what Erwin Puts says about this lens in the Leica Lens Compendium: "In 1980 the Wetzlar designers recomputed the 2.8/90 for the R again and created the best 2.8/90mm ever in the history of Leica (R and M)....The M-version arrived on the market in 1990, and is, even today, one of the best lenses in the Leica M stable."
